I put in a whole new system about five years ago, and after about a year and a half had the same problem as OP....If the truck sat for more than a day or two had a dead battery.
Ended up tracking it down to the amp.....even though the power light for the amp would go off, it was draining the battery. Since the amp worked perfectly otherwise and was out of warranty, I just ran the main amp power wire through a relay that would only let the power through when the key was on and voila......no more dead battery!
